Presidential Nominations Sent to the Senate

March 24, 2010

NOMINATIONS SENT TO THE SENATE:

Mark A. Griffon, of New Hampshire, to be a Member of the Chemical Safety and Hazard Investigation Board for a term of five years, vice Carolyn W. Merritt, term expired.

Rafael Moure-Eraso, of Massachusetts, to be a Member of the Chemical Safety and Hazard Investigation Board for a term of five years, vice Gary Lee Visscher, term expired.

Rafael Moure-Eraso, of Massachusetts, to be Chairperson of the Chemical Safety and Hazard Investigation Board for a term of five years, vice John S. Bresland, resigned.

Robert M. Orr, of Florida, to be United States Director of the Asian Development Bank, with the rank of Ambassador, vice Curtis S. Chin.

Carl Wieman, of Colorado, to be an Associate Director of the Office of Science and Technology Policy, vice Sharon Lynn Hays, resigned.
